Scientists Global Warming Exacerbates Extreme Weather Phenomena

A recent scientific study has warned that the frequency and severity of sharp fluctuations in temperature are increasing markedly.

The study was conducted by scientists from Nanjing University and the Chinese Academy of Sciences’ Institute of Atmospheric Physics, and it revealed that fluctuations have become more frequent and extreme in low and mid-latitude regions, indicating that the main cause is the emission of greenhouse gases resulting from human activities.

Climate forecasts indicate an increase in the frequency of sharp fluctuations by 17% and their overall intensity by 20% by the year 2100, which will affect regions where more than 80% of the world's population lives.

Data on mortality rates in China and the United States reveal a strong link between daily temperature fluctuations and mortality risks, particularly due to cardiovascular and respiratory diseases.

Over the past few years, the phenomenon of global warming has posed a challenge to humanity and a direct threat to the health of the Earth's inhabitants, due to its causing an increase in temperatures, melting of ice, rising sea levels, changing weather patterns, damage to ecosystems, and increased diseases.
